Amy Birch, a transport engineer and consultant with the Department of Transportation (NDOT), presented a draft traffic-calming plan for Eulela Drive at a virtual neighborhood meeting and said the design calls for two sets of speed cushions, radar feedback signs in each direction and flexible posts protecting bike lanes.

The plan is intended to reduce vehicle speeds on Eulela Drive, which NDOT data show has an 85th percentile speed of 34 miles per hour on a street with a 25 mph limit and recorded about 4,413 vehicles during a single 24-hour count. "At 25 miles per hour ... a pedestrian has an 89% chance of survival if struck by a vehicle going that speed," Birch said, citing NDOT materials on speed and crash severity.
